Wexford is a lovely coastal town on the Southeast coast with...
Wexford is a lovely coastal town on the Southeast coast with a real warm vibe to it. Cosy pubs and cafes with access to beaches that span miles with hardly anyone on them. You can spend days exploring the town and find lovely pubs, restaurants and cafes to relax, read and chat with friends or go driving to nearby beaches like Kilmore Quay and Curracloe. The Wexford Festival Opera is the perfect time to go and experience lesser known operatic works by a wonderful opera company in the very beautiful National Opera House. Quaint and picturesque town on the pleasant river Slaney...
Quaint and picturesque town on the pleasant river Slaney steeped in Irish History. Enniscorthy was the scene of the 1798 rebellion where the united Irishmen took their last stand on the summit of Vinegar hill overlooking the town. The Castle and the 1798 visitors centre are worth a visit if you are interested in history as is the Father Murphy centre at Boolavogue. Medium sized Irish town sitting on the river Barrow.
Medium sized Irish town sitting on the river Barrow. Quiet on a Sunday but still worth a visit. Main tourist attractions are the Dunbrody Famine Ship where actors role playing as emigrants interact with visitors during a tour of the ship, the Ross Tapestry (note: not open Sunday or Monday), the Norman walking trail that details the origin of New Ross (some small hills to be tackled) and the nearby Kennedy Homestead and John F. Kennedy Arboretum (both to the south of New Ross). Plenty more to see and do in the area, particularly Tintern Abbey and the Colclough Walled Garden (best visited in the autumn when the many apple tress are fully laden).Guest review byAnonymous - 10.0
